[0029] The present application provides a mechanical interlocking device for an air switch, which can ensure that the backup power connected to the other air switch is disconnected when one air switch is connected to the main power supply, so as to avoid a short circuit caused by simultaneous connection of the main power supply and the backup power supply. The device has a simple structure and is easy to operate. Compared with the traditional ATS switching method, it can avoid two air switches being switched on at the same time, which can not only improve the safety of electrical equipment, but also reduce product production costs.
